Governo Vecchio Guesthouse Navona is a non-smoking guest house in the heart of Rome, just 400 metres from Piazza Navona and Campo de’ Fiori. The property occupies a building on Vicolo del Governo Vecchio, one of the most characteristic streets of the historic centre, and offers an informal welcome suited to those who want to experience the city on foot.
The three room types available, from the King Deluxe to the Quadruple Room, are all air-conditioned and equipped with a private bathroom, flat-screen TV and free WiFi; the Double Room with Whirlpool Bathtub adds an extra touch of relaxation thanks to its own private whirlpool bathtub. Bed linen and towels are always included in the stay.
The neighbourhood around the guesthouse is one of the liveliest in Rome: historic restaurants such as Da Baffetto, monumental squares and archaeological sites are just a few minutes’ walk away. A security deposit of 300 euros is required on arrival, refunded after check-out. The central location makes the property especially suited to couples, who in reviews have particularly praised the proximity to the city’s main landmarks.

Vicolo del Governo Vecchio is one of the most characteristic streets of Rome’s historic centre, a pedestrian alley of Renaissance buildings halfway between Piazza Navona and Campo de’ Fiori. The area is animated by craft workshops, art galleries and small wine bars, and keeps a more intimate atmosphere compared to the main streets of the centre, despite being just steps from the city’s more lively side.
Piazza Navona is practically on the doorstep of the property, while Campo de’ Fiori is about 300 metres away and Castel Sant’Angelo 550 metres. Largo di Torre Argentina is 650 metres away, Piazza Venezia 1.1 km and the Trevi Fountain 1.2 km, as is St. Peter’s Square. For those arriving by train, Roma San Pietro station is 1.3 km away, while Ciampino and Fiumicino airports are 13 and 17 km away respectively, connected to the centre by shuttle bus and regional trains.
Just steps away are historic restaurants such as Al Braciere and Da Baffetto, a famous Roman pizzeria open for decades, as well as bars and wine shops such as Vini e Vinili for an evening aperitif. The Campo de’ Fiori market, open every morning, is perfect for browsing stalls of fruit and local produce, while Palazzo Braschi and the Pinacoteca of Palazzo Torres offer cultural options without leaving the neighbourhood. On summer evenings the squares of the historic centre come alive with street musicians and outdoor tables, while in winter the illuminated alleys create a more intimate and quiet atmosphere.
